Air transport within Italian territory is subject to: the norms of the Italian Navigation code; the norms and the limitations in matters of responsibility established by Regulations (CE) n.2027/97 and successive modifications of the n.889/02 and n.261/04; the General Conditions of National (Italian) Transport (Passengers and baggage) which can be viewed at Meridian agencies and operating offices; the carrier regulations and successive modifications of n.889/02 and n.261/04.

Regarding passengers travelling with stopovers or final destinations in a country other than the country of origin, the transport is subject to the norms governing matters of responsibility as established by Regulations (CE) n.2027/97 and the successive modification n.889/02. Concerning any other matters which are not specified in the laws and regulations above, reference will be made to the Warsaw Convention and successive amendments.
